Common Deck Stairs Repair Jobs
Deck stair repair - addresses loose or damaged stairs for safe access.
Railing replacement - restores stability and security to deck stairs.
Stringer repair - fixes broken or rotting support beams for structural integrity.
Step replacement - updates worn or cracked treads to prevent accidents.
Post stabilization - reinforces or replaces posts to ensure proper support.
Leak and rot repair - treats water damage to extend the lifespan of deck stairs.
Deck Stairs Repair Questions
What types of damage can affect deck stairs? Common issues include loose or broken treads, rotting wood, and loose handrails that compromise safety and stability.
How can I tell if my deck stairs need repair? Signs include wobbling steps, visible rot or cracks, and handrails that feel unstable or are loose.
What materials are typically used for deck stairs repairs? Repairs often involve replacing damaged wood, reinforcing stringers, and securing handrails with durable hardware.
Are repairs necessary for safety and durability? Yes, timely repairs help prevent accidents and extend the lifespan of deck stairs safely.
